A disease or illness that develops slowly and lasts a long time, perhaps for years, is called a(n) ________ illness or disease.
 
  A) traumatic
  B) acute
  C) infectious
  D) chronic

Answer to Question 1

D
Explanation: This is as opposed to an acute illness that is of short duration, often with a sharp effect. Trauma is due to physical injury, and infection is caused by microorganisms.

Hippocrates noted that blood separates into four differently colored liquids when removed from the body and examined: a pure red liquid mixed with white liquid material with a yellow-colored froth at the top and a black substance that settles underneath; he named these the four humors (for blood, phlegm, yellow bile, and black bile).
